Transaction 26f661f1ff77c86c015683a16106a60e82ab872728ea7e10d5bbec6435b4115b
1 Input
1 Output
-
26f661f1ff77c86c015683a16106a60e82ab872728ea7e10d5bbec6435b4115b:0
- value
- 80275368
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3702ab132433bfdf23bb18dce17dce7cbd931956 OP_EQUAL
- address
- 36htHVHN12xShiSHiucdukSdNZyj2mW8jX